
Eliane Nininahazwe
Eliane Nininahazwe is a prominent advocate for HIV awareness and education in Burundi, known for her resilience as she has lived with the virus for 29 years. As an organizer of community events, she passionately engages young people in discussions about HIV/AIDS, emphasizing the importance of treating individuals with the virus with dignity and respect. Her vibrant personality and humor challenge the stigma often associated with HIV, as she encourages others to see that those living with the virus can lead fulfilling lives. Eliane's commitment to health education and her personal journey inspire many in the fight against HIV/AIDS.
